Output 788c32c1c67bc9fafddeba13899943e3a188df64d1e1901bef4acdd388057d54:2

value
44165385
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2bf61621bb387138ca08ea3052abe40dfd77fb0e OP_EQUAL
address
35hTnBL8Dipt48i7N1dXpJWJKum7pw2r8G
transaction
788c32c1c67bc9fafddeba13899943e3a188df64d1e1901bef4acdd388057d54
confirmations
343306
spent
true